Decent
It looks high quality, but the keyboard support arms are shaky. The rubber pads on top seem to stick to the keyboard bottom and reduce the shaking freedom, but I also prefer using the stand turned with its back side forward so that the keys are closer to the hinges / joints - and I use the lowest position. This way the motion is practically eliminated, but I can imagine that anyone who sets the stand higher or needs the correct direction (e.g., to use the additional second level arms) will have headaches with stability.

Stable and good quality
I use it for my lighting console which is in a flightcase.
The weight of the entire flightcase is 28 kg.
All is very stable, even when I am toggling hard on my console.
The only little remark I have is there is no locking mechanism to keep the legs together/closed when it is folded. So to cary the stand and keep it folded I use a strap.
